报道了12种药物在试管内对8株从患病白鲢上分离的嗜水气单胞菌的最小抑制浓度和最小杀菌浓度。被检测的8株致病菌对青霉素、氯霉素、甲哌利福霉素、土霉素有高度感受性,其最小抑菌浓度为0.025-1.56μg/ml,最小杀菌浓度为0.025-3.13μg/ml,最小抑菌和杀菌浓度比率为1-2。对红霉素、异烟肼、胜利霉素和呋喃唑酮的感受性较低,最小抑菌浓度为3.13-25μg/ml,最小杀菌浓度为6.25-100μg/ml,最小抑菌和杀菌浓度的比率为2-3。对磺胺胍、磺胺嘧啶、大蒜素和鱼健灵的感受性最低,最小抑菌浓度25->100μg/ml,最小杀菌浓度50->100μg/ml,其最小抑菌和杀菌浓度比率为1->2。
The minimum inhibitory concentrations (MICs) and minimum bactericidal concentrations (MICs) of 12 drugs isolated from in vitro test tubes on 8 strains of Aeromonas hydrophila separated from diseased silver carp were reported. The eight pathogenic bacteria tested were highly susceptible to penicillin, chloramphenicol, mefenamicin and oxytetracycline, with the minimum inhibitory concentration of 0.025-1.56μg / ml and the minimum bactericidal concentration of 0 .025-3.13μg / ml, the minimum inhibitory and bactericidal concentration ratio of 1-2. The susceptibility to erythromycin, isoniazid, triamcinolone and furazolidone was lower, the minimum inhibitory concentration was 3.13-25μg / ml, the minimum bactericidal concentration was 6.25-100μg / ml, the minimum inhibitory concentration and bactericidal concentration The ratio is 2-3. Sulfadiazine, sulfadiazine, allicin and fish Jianling lowest sensitivity, the minimum inhibitory concentration of 25 -> 100μg / ml, the minimum bactericidal concentration of 50 -> 100μg / ml, the minimum inhibitory and bactericidal concentration ratio of 1-> 2.
